And yes, they are all super talented. I love Dir en grey but sukekiyo is my favortite band in the world. Mika is my biggest inspiration on the drums and he also directs all of their videos which seems quite the challange. Takumi is a force on the piano and guitar. He was and is the studio pianist for Dir en grey so he and Kyo probably knew each other the longest. They released piano and violin versions of the songs Akuro no Oka, Ain't afraid to die and Glass Skin recently - with Takumi on piano and Jumpei on violin. Should anyone read this who hasn't checked them out yet, please do so. You can find them if you search for Dir en grey - ambient collection. Yuchi, the bassist is ridiculously skilled. He creates the most insane bass lines and he really likes to experiment with new equipment. And Uta is awesome on the guitars and violyre - I am sure you will see him playing that soon, as someone will recommend Elisabeth Addict sooner or later. They are all mesmerizing to watch.
